Web服务器站群部署:架构、策略与最佳实践
在当今数字化时代,高效、稳定且可扩展的在线服务已成为企业运营的基石。对于需要承载高流量、多项目或全球化业务的组织而言,部署Web服务器站群而非单一服务器,是提升性能、保障可用性与实现业务隔离的关键策略。站群部署意味着通过多台服务器协同工作,共同承担网络请求,形成一个逻辑上的统一服务集群。
站群架构的核心优势在于其分布式特性。通过负载均衡器作为流量入口,用户的请求被智能地分发到后端多台Web服务器上。这种设计不仅有效避免了单点故障,确保即使某台服务器宕机,服务仍能持续运行,还通过水平扩展能力轻松应对突发流量高峰。常见的负载均衡方案包括使用Nginx、HAProxy或云服务商提供的负载均衡服务。同时,站群的部署通常需要配合共享或同步的存储解决方案,以保证各服务器节点间的数据一致性,例如使用分布式文件系统或对象存储。
部署站群需遵循清晰的策略。首先,在规划阶段,需根据业务类型、预期流量和冗余要求确定服务器数量与地理分布。例如,面向全球用户的站点可能需要在不同大洲部署服务器以减少延迟。其次,配置管理至关重要。利用自动化工具如Ansible、Puppet或Docker容器化技术,可以确保集群内所有服务器的系统环境、应用版本和配置文件的统一与快速部署,极大提升运维效率与一致性。版本更新时,采用蓝绿部署或金丝雀发布等策略,能实现无缝、零宕机的升级。
在安全与运维层面,站群部署提出了更高要求。除了每台服务器需实施防火墙、入侵检测等基础安全措施外,负载均衡器本身也应配置SSL/TLS终端以集中管理证书。监控系统需要覆盖整个集群,实时追踪每台服务器的性能指标、应用状态和日志,以便快速定位问题。此外,建立完善的日志聚合与分析机制,对于审计和性能优化不可或缺。
总之,Web服务器站群部署是一项系统工程,它通过分布式架构赋予了服务强大的弹性与韧性。成功的部署不仅依赖于稳健的技术选型,更离不开周密的规划、自动化的运维流程以及持续的性能监控与优化。对于追求高可用性与卓越用户体验的组织而言,投资于一个设计良好的服务器站群,无疑是支撑其业务长期稳定增长的重要技术保障。



评论(3)
发表评论